Isaac was diagnosed with mild metopic last year at which time the NS didn't see a need to do a CT due to how mild it was. It's only now that Isaac is having these weird neurological symptoms that the NS wants to make sure that the Cranio isn't causing ICP even as mild as his is. His forehead doesn't have the severe sloping that most metopics that need surgery have. He does have some mild sloping that is difficult to see in the pics.

It doesn't look like he has trigonacephaly but as I said in the other thread my surgeon said the bone CAN thicken on the inside instead of the outside causing ICP (one of the reasons they did a CT on Azia even though it was obvious she was metopic and had SEVERE trigonocephaly.)
